Ambient Light Sensing and Trip Comparators The L2 comparator, L2_CMPR, detects when the photosensor output has dropped below the programmable L2_TRP point (Register 0x1D). If this event occurs, then the L2_OUT status signal is set. L2_CMPR contains programmable hysteresis, meaning that the photosensor output must rise above L2_TRP + L2_HYS before L2_OUT clears. L2_CMPR is enabled via the L2_EN bit. The L2_TRP and L2_HYS values of L2_CMPR can be set between 0 μA and 1080 μA (typical) in steps of 4.3 μA (typical). The L3 comparator, L3_CMPR, detects when the photosensor output drops below the programmable L3_TRP point (Register 0x1F). If this event occurs, the L3_OUT status signal is set. L3_CMPR contains programmable hysteresis, meaning that the photosensor output must rise above L3_TRP + L3_HYS before L3_OUT clears. L3_CMPR is enabled via the L3_EN bit. The L3_TRP and L3_HYS values of L3_CMPR can be set between 0 μA and 137.7 μA (typical) in steps of 0.54 μA (typical). L2_TRP L2_HYS L3_TRP L3_HYS 1 10 100 1000 ADC RANGE (µA) Figure 41. Comparator Ranges Note that the full-scale value of the L2_TRP and L2_HYS registers is 250 (decimal). Therefore, if the value of L2_TRP + L2_HYS exceeds 250, the comparator output is unable to deassert. For example, if L2_TRP is set to 204 (80% of the full- scale value, or approximately 0.80 × 1080 μA = 864 μA), then L2_HYS must be set to less than 46 (250 − 204 = 46). If it is not, then L2_HYS + L2_TRP exceeds 250 and the L2_CMPR comparator is never allowed to go low. When both phototransistors are enabled and programmed in automatic mode (through Bit CMP_AUTOEN in Register 0x01), the user application must determine which comparator outputs to use, by selecting Bit SEL_AB in Register 0x04 for automatic light sensing transitions. For example, the user soft- ware may select the comparator of the phototransistor that is exposed to higher light intensity to control the transition between the programmed backlight intensity levels. The L2_CMPR and L3_CMPR comparators can be enabled independently of each other, or they can operate simultaneously. A single conversion from each ADC takes 80 ms (typical). When CMP_AUTOEN is set for automatic backlight adjustment (see the Automatic Backlight Adjustment section), the ADC and comparators run continuously. If the backlight is disabled and at least one independent sink is enabled, it is possible to use the light sensor comparators in a single-shot mode. A single-shot read of the photocomparators is performed by setting the FORCE_RD bit in Register 0x1B. After the single-shot measurement is com- pleted, the internal state machine clears the FORCE_RD bit. The interrupt flags (CMP_INT and CMP_INT2) can be used to notify the system when either L2 or L3 changes state. See the Interrupts section for more information. AUTOMATIC BACKLIGHT ADJUSTMENT The ambient light sensor comparators can automatically transi- tion the backlight between one of its three operating levels. To enable this mode, set the CMP_AUTOEN bit in Register 0x01. When I2C selection is enabled, the internal state machine takes control of the BLV bits and changes them based on the L2_OUT and L3_OUT status bits. When L2_OUT is set high, it indicates that the ambient light conditions have dropped below the L2_TRP point and that the backlight should move to its office (L2) level. When L3_OUT is set high, it indicates that ambient light conditions have dropped below the L3_TRP point and that the backlight should move to its dark (L3) level. Table 6 shows the relationship between backlight operation and the ambient light sensor comparator outputs. The L3_OUT status bit has greater priority; therefore, if L3_OUT is set, the backlight operates at L3 (dark) even if L2_OUT is also set. Filter times from 80 ms to 10 sec can be programmed for the comparators (Register 0x1B and Register 0x1C) before they change state. Table 6. Comparator Output Truth Table CMP_AUTOEN L3_OUT L2_OUT Backlight Operation 0 X1 X1 BLV can be manually set by the user 1 0 0 BLV = 00, backlight operates at L1 (daylight) 1 0 1 BLV = 01, backlight operates at L2 (office) 1 1 X1 BLV = 10, backlight operates at L3 (dark) 1 X is the don’t care bit. |
